A light LaTex `template' for writing thesis (or books)

Many people feel that using latex to write a thesis (or a book) is a very challenging task. They therefore resort to some huge template published by others, which they neither understand, nor know how to fix a problem, nor know how to modify to their own preference. Using latex to write a thesis is very easy. We do not need to use a MYSTERIOUS template, which may come with over 20 page of documentations. I distribute this thesis `template' to demonstrate this. All format specification is written in file format.utthesis.tex, which you can modify freely. I also give a template file thesis.1side.tex to show you how to use the previous format file. The previous two files and other files to make up a toy thesis are compressed in utthesis.tar.gz or zipped file utthesis.zip.
